## š ļø Tools Overview
This server provides eight powerful tools for managing the complete survey lifecycle with LLM-driven interactions:
| Tool Name | Description |
| :------------------------ | :------------------------------------------------------------------------------------------------------------ |
| `survey_list_available` | Discover available surveys in the definitions directory. |
| `survey_start_session` | Initialize a new session with complete survey context, all questions, and initial suggested questions. |
| `survey_get_question` | Refresh a specific question's eligibility status after state changes (useful for conditional logic). |
| `survey_submit_response` | Record participant answers with validation, scoring, returning updated progress and next suggested questions. |
| `survey_get_progress` | Check completion status, current score, remaining required/optional questions, and completion eligibility. |
| `survey_complete_session` | Finalize a completed session with final score summary (requires all required questions answered). |
| `survey_export_results` | Export session data in CSV or JSON format with optional filtering by status, date range, etc. |
| `survey_resume_session` | Resume an incomplete session, restoring full context including answered questions and progress. |

### `survey_start_session`
**Initialize a new survey session** with complete context for LLM-driven conversations.
**Key Features:**
- Creates new session with unique session ID and participant tracking
- Loads complete survey definition with all questions upfront
- Returns initial suggested questions based on survey settings (configurable min/max, defaults to 3-5) based on eligibility (unconditional questions first, required before optional)
- Each question includes `currentlyEligible` flag and `eligibilityReason` for transparency
- Provides `guidanceForLLM` field with conversational instructions
- Supports session metadata for tracking source, user agent, etc.

### `survey_submit_response`
**Record participant answers** with validation and get dynamic response guidance.
**Key Features:**
- Validates responses against question constraints (min/max length, patterns, required fields, etc.)
- Calculates and returns score for response (if scoring is enabled on question options)
- Returns validation errors with specific, actionable feedback
- Updates session progress (percentage complete, questions answered, time remaining estimate, current score)
- Returns `updatedEligibility` array showing newly available conditional questions
- Provides refreshed `nextSuggestedQuestions` based on new state (count configurable per survey)
- Includes `guidanceForLLM` with context-aware instructions

### `survey_get_progress`
**Check session status** and completion eligibility.
**Key Features:**
- Returns completion status: `in-progress`, `completed`, `abandoned`
- Progress metrics: total questions, answered count, required remaining, percentage complete, current score
- Lists all unanswered required questions (with eligibility status)
- Lists all unanswered optional questions (with eligibility status)
- `canComplete` boolean indicating if session can be finalized
- `completionBlockers` array explaining what's preventing completion

Plus, specialized features for **Survey Management**:
- **LLM-Driven Surveys**: Tools provide rich context (progress, next suggested questions, validation results, scores) to guide natural conversation flow.
- **Hybrid Flow Control**: Guided mode with configurable suggested questions (defaults to 3-5) + flexible ordering based on conversation context.
- **Scoring System**: Support for quizzes and assessments with optional score fields on question options. Automatic score calculation and accumulation per session.
- **Advanced Conditional Logic**: Support for simple skip logic and complex `AND`/`OR` multi-condition branching with eligibility tracking.
- **JSON-Based Survey Definitions**: Define surveys in simple JSON files with recursive directory scanning.
- **Multiple Question Types**: `free-form`, `multiple-choice`, `multiple-select`, `rating-scale`, `email`, `number`, `boolean`, and advanced types like `date`, `datetime`, `time`, and `matrix` grids.
- **Validation Engine**: Min/max length, patterns, required fields, custom constraints, and date/time rules with extensible validator map pattern.
- **Session Resume**: Built-in state management allows participants to pause and continue later.
- **Help Text**: A `helpText` field on questions provides LLMs with context and guidance for asking questions naturally.
- **Pagination Support**: Scalable data retrieval with configurable pagination for session queries and exports.

### Example Interaction Flow
```
1. LLM calls survey_start_session
ā Receives full survey context, all questions, and first 3-5 suggested questions
2. LLM asks questions naturally in conversation
ā Follows suggestions but can adapt order based on context
ā Uses natural language while ensuring survey questions are covered
3. For each answer, LLM calls survey_submit_response
ā Receives validation feedback (re-prompts if needed)
ā Gets score for response (if scoring enabled): "+5 points (Total: 45)"
ā Gets progress update (50% complete, 2 of 4 questions answered)
ā Refreshed suggestions with newly eligible conditional questions
4. LLM can check survey_get_progress anytime
ā Knows exactly what's required vs optional
ā Understands what remains before completion is possible
5. When all required questions answered, LLM calls survey_complete_session
ā Session finalized with timestamp, summary, and final score
ā Ready for export via survey_export_results
```

## āļø Configuration
All configuration is centralized and validated at startup in `src/config/index.ts`. Key environment variables in your `.env` file include:
| Variable | Description | Default |
| :------------------------ | :----------------------------------------------------------------------------- | :--------------------- |
| `SURVEY_DEFINITIONS_PATH` | Path to directory containing survey JSON files (recursive scan). | `./survey-definitions` |
| `SURVEY_RESPONSES_PATH` | Path to directory for storing session responses (filesystem mode). | `./survey-responses` |
| `MCP_TRANSPORT_TYPE` | The transport to use: `stdio` or `http`. | `http` |
| `MCP_HTTP_PORT` | The port for the HTTP server. | `3019` |
| `MCP_AUTH_MODE` | Authentication mode: `none`, `jwt`, or `oauth`. | `none` |
| `STORAGE_PROVIDER_TYPE` | Storage backend: `in-memory`, `filesystem`, `supabase`, `cloudflare-kv`, `r2`. | `in-memory` |
| `OTEL_ENABLED` | Set to `true` to enable OpenTelemetry. | `false` |
| `LOG_LEVEL` | The minimum level for logging (`debug`, `info`, `warn`, `error`). | `info` |
| `MCP_AUTH_SECRET_KEY` | **Required for `jwt` auth.** A 32+ character secret key. | `(none)` |
| `OAUTH_ISSUER_URL` | **Required for `oauth` auth.** URL of the OIDC provider. | `(none)` |
